Germanium nanoparticles (Ge-NPs) are combined with carbon nanotubes (CNTs) to fabricate anodes for Li-ion batteries through the electrodeposition of Ge from ionic liquids on the surface of the CNTs. The latter are electrophoretically deposited on a copper collector at room temperature without any binders, with a good electrical contact achieved nonetheless between the active material and the collector...
Herein we report on the production of composite magnetic yolk–shell particles, where the shell consists of magnetite (Fe 3 O 4 ) nanoparticle/polymer bilayer and the colloidal yolk is SiO 2 nanoparticles. A simple two-step method was developed for the covalent immobilization of atom-transfer radical polymerization (ATRP) initiators on the SiO 2 surface. Well-defined...
